What are the signs of HSV infection in patients with pemphigus vulgaris?

Clinicians must be aware of the likelihood of infection with herpes simplex virus (HSV) in the presence of fissures, haemorrhagic crusts, linear erosions, erosions with angulated margins, and increased erythrocyte sedimentation rate among patients with pemphigus vulgaris, suggests a study.

Outpatient oritavancin reduces hospitalization in acute uncomplicated cellulitis

Outpatient oritavancin therapy for patients with acute uncomplicated cellulitis results in a decrease in 30-day hospital readmissions or admissions when compared with inpatient standard of care (SoC), a recent study has shown.

STELLAR trial offers hope for rare heart-lung disorder

The phase III STELLAR trial lives up to its name, delivering stellar results and offering hope for patients with pulmonary arterial hypertension (PAH), a rare, progressive, life-threatening disorder affecting the heart and lungs, by adding sotatercept – a novel first-in-class activin signalling inhibitor – to background therapy.
